Rory Gilmore inspired morning routine
Wake up early so you have plenty of time to get ready before school; if you want to, you can change your alarm to the Gilmore Girls theme song!!
Open your curtains and let in some fresh autumn air; maybe you'll even catch a glimpse of the morning mist!! :)
If you want to, you can play an episode of Gilmore Girls in the background while you get ready to set the mood for the day and motivate yourself… <3
Do your skincare, brush your teeth, fix your hair, maybe some light makeup… the usual haha
Put on a cut and cosy outfit; if you want something Rory-inspired, you could go for a cute knitted sweater and some flared jeans, for example!!
Check your bag and make sure you didn't forget anything!! Also, make sure to bring your current book, so you can read on the bus or between classes. :)
Make yourself a nice breakfast and Tea or coffee!! Having a warm drink before going outside is an absolute autumn essential. <3
If you have some extra time, go through some of your school notes and coursework so you will be extra prepared for class!! :)

Jess’s ‘bad boy’ label to me is so, so funny. He is constantly reading, works two jobs, saved enough money to buy a car—but he’s the ultimate bad boy in the town’s eyes. Let’s be clear, the most ‘rebellious’ thing he did was the chalk outline outside Doose’s. Boy did magic tricks for his crush, why is he labeled a bad boy? 😭
